Received: by 2002:ac0:a582:0:0:0:0:0 with SMTP id m2-v6csp3327441imm; Mon, 8 Oct 2018 02:00:22 -0700 (PDT) X-Google-Smtp-Source: ACcGV61IHwr9KDNsNveL1libJrGLvN4u2mHYWoitaAdO34GV7Cu3Fhale6/VdcUo3olVvlL5jz5V X-Received: by 2002:a63:1a1c:: with SMTP id a28-v6mr19843505pga.157.1538989222166; Mon, 08 Oct 2018 02:00:22 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1538989222; cv=none; d=google.com; s=arc-20160816; b=nemaHbrQd+1HUJkuWrIZ77Z/BPs9mCPNOeZWNGylTzZ7l5JG6jBMvfx0xNw4G3dSYx ObxX9YBgxWaK6B8CTqjzs6C3L1MIGgVwdqI2u6sqTeCcWEhqOfiWz/mkUp52m6dVMOO2 qRFXlgzoRq75naTG/jYEcn6PvC3RwEg2/RnXOQE9FjXkxR6ecoaoN81ze3ayiKxU7ifx rTNIC9jkNBtvUuz4ltloFGd4ymqujv3vbr/PigVyfpzfJzrydgy72rjdw+MFHkTRKGbr 1PI9GaGz+rd49QNA3XNtQxRWW/PdJJ+j/5HIyRTyYMZPqdQizdS7X4rMYJzKM98hGUTh ehOw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version; bh=MRV5EHtl76ZhhsGH5Ticw2ko265G9mFdWhqbwno+9jA=; b=Uh7NHURQvr+s9j4xyzhcM8gkf/BjuGLR7Mq1XwMF18MJAmchCHNnraVt1nQVXGbu3f bvHgM+xbQBQG7WY6VAvDNexu/uzCSarEu6+id5tG5I8BQSCLplOMW1J2P+gt/KSoeLkp blyl89lmPRNvNHN7eOY37bOIe2rXdp18+85x9YbY5wQAqODsxOY2Tr3v9mQne+H+Ugn8 yX8mC1gvGjZJnpdZCwrJCM7wfXbB+x/5KNiulOE9Cbv8Iy6wc1+en6hBFFJPtciX78SI 2B3/DLgtR7qIimAZo1TqM5fxp5w4X6WJGK8oMctV8e4rDEynssCYHUDuiP90vVEph8O9 yD9A==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id r25-v6si18244663pfk.83.2018.10.08.02.00.06; Mon, 08 Oct 2018 02:00:22 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727122AbeJHQJ0 (ORCPT + 99 others); Mon, 8 Oct 2018 12:09:26 -0400 Received: from mail-vs1-f65.google.com ([209.85.217.65]:44759 "EHLO mail-vs1-f65.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726096AbeJHQJZ (ORCPT ); Mon, 8 Oct 2018 12:09:25 -0400 Received: by mail-vs1-f65.google.com with SMTP id v18-v6so10953138vsl.11; Mon, 08 Oct 2018 01:58:45 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=MRV5EHtl76ZhhsGH5Ticw2ko265G9mFdWhqbwno+9jA=; b=qMWgdWQy3jxJawd4mDWBjsykvxDDXonHVoffHQN1phL1J4PeEkk1Y/GCyOFWfbrbiD wW3LjzztuRO+XLjQjeCOHL8jaNnsLDvsBELdam4Mv4z1U8rKpKf1Yqjq07n4QDZHuLgd ITMgIdqxMMb0bekWZ57/XoP6sbo2bwaPzGORmjydFLap3KduiFwAg1mtbD7xDr8Ewa20 0TBj/+8hmeo12N0ywaGV1natIKvIse3xoA0g8iww0x0QT6vaFM29cYp3OlQu4ZHsDUyV 4SSjAofiifUI7VHuf9+CZmS3KAOAz/oan6YDGVKRnQRhyDnD2fqezNASEIt40uG7T9EG M3Pg== X-Gm-Message-State: ABuFfoi5b3sm9I+5G3eKfOVO9mdbZ9pQ3iHUvatVbQG5FpjPgt2rwPhU WQyi0iOrlmaa/9e/LTS3WDtlcJ/YRFUCECs+S5s= X-Received: by 2002:a67:e015:: with SMTP id c21mr7623759vsl.63.1538989124947; Mon, 08 Oct 2018 01:58:44 -0700 (PDT) MIME-Version: 1.0 References: <1538975801-13735-1-git-send-email-firoz.khan@linaro.org> <1538975801-13735-6-git-send-email-firoz.khan@linaro.org> <22745bed-baf6-4f08-6801-3529021cf33e@gmx.de> In-Reply-To: From: Geert Uytterhoeven Date: Mon, 8 Oct 2018 10:58:33 +0200 Message-ID: Subject: Re: [PATCH v3 5/6] parisc: wire up rseq system call To: firoz.khan@linaro.org Cc: Helge Deller , Parisc List , "James E.J. Bottomley" , Thomas Gleixner , Greg KH , Philippe Ombredanne , Kate Stewart , y2038 Mailman List , Linux Kernel Mailing List , Linux-Arch , Arnd Bergmann , Deepa Dinamani , marcin.juszkiewicz@linaro.org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Firoz, On Mon, Oct 8, 2018 at 10:55 AM Firoz Khan wrote: > On Mon, 8 Oct 2018 at 13:53, Geert Uytterhoeven wrote: > > On Mon, Oct 8, 2018 at 8:49 AM Firoz Khan wrote: > > > On Mon, 8 Oct 2018 at 11:36, Helge Deller wrote: > > > > On 08.10.2018 07:52, Firoz Khan wrote: > > > > > :696:2: warning: #warning syscall nfsservctl not implemented [-Wcpp] > > > > > :1335:2: warning: #warning syscall rseq not implemented [-Wcpp] > > > > > > > > > > I added an IGNORE entry nfsservctl in script/checksyscalls.sh because this > > > > > syscall is gone. But we definitely have to keep rseq entry on parisc > > > > > architecture. > > > > > > > > I prefer to keep the warning for rseq for now. > > > > > > I'm fine with this. > > > > > > > It reminds me that we still may want the rseq syscall. > > > > If the warning is a problem, you may simply add the __IGNORE_rseq define. > > > > > > But I still feel to keep an IGNORE entry, so once you test your patch; we can > > > remove IGNORE entry and update the syscall.tbl. > > > > If the warning is bogus (e.g. obsolete syscall), an IGNORE entry > > should be added. > > nfsservctl look like an obsolete one, so I added an IGNORE entry in > script/checksyscalls.h Yes it is. > > If the warning is due to a not-yet-implemented feature, IMHO it should not be > > silenced, as that would give the false impression that the feature is > > present and > > implemented. > > Helge had done some implementation for rseq but not tested. So we > either add an IGNORE > entry or leave the warning as it is. Personally, I prefer keeping the warning, for the above reason. Gr{oetje,eeting}s, Geert -- Geert Uytterhoeven -- There's lots of Linux beyond ia32 -- geert@linux-m68k.org In personal conversations with technical people, I call myself a hacker. But when I'm talking to journalists I just say "programmer" or something like that. -- Linus Torvalds